I know this thread appears somewhere, but .... I contacted Diamond/Sea-Glaze about upgrading to a vertical sliding window with screen in the cabin door. They said no problem - at $356.42 for the window and screen, $69 shipping, $50 crating fee, and $45 duty and brokerage, for a total of $520.44 (just dawned on me; I should have asked U.S. dollars or
Canadian dollars). Way too much. But, they said to contact the C-Dory factory, who gets a much better deal and of course, gets better pricing on bulk shipping etc. Maybe they would be willing to order some and give us a break on them.

I have ordered a Bomar Hatch Screen assembly from the factory and they did save me some big bucks. Maybe they would be willing to help out in this matter.

I sent an email to C-Dory and am awaiting a response. Is there anyone else out there interested if "the price is right"? Maybe if we committed to buying several, we could convince the factory to help us out.

Lastly, any of you that are "closer" to the people at the factory might put in a good word.

I know I can make a "screen door" out of Sunbrella and netting, but the sliding window would be so much easier and OEM looking.

Just to let you all know that Brett at C-Dory did in fact contact Diamond Sea-Glaze and they (Diamond Sea-Glaze) is extending all of us a 10% discount. The final quote in U.S. Dollars for the window and screen, including shipping, crating, and duty and brokerage is $491.79.

Many thanks to C-Dory and DSG for their consideration ... but at this point, still too rich for my blood. The price of the window is 320.82 but the extra $165.00 for the other is a bit much.

I am still persuing some other manufacturers in the States. One of the posts says Ocean Dynamics is willing to do one for $400.00. I want to see what they have to offer, as well as others.

I would not think there would be any duty on the purchase because of NAFTA. The brokerage fee would apply if you are not brining it back yourself, because you are basically hiring someone to do the import paperwork. State taxes would apply if they are collected at the border.
